When does vista stop working ??

I realise this is evaluation software that contains a timebomb and that one
day it will stop working
However when I signed up for the CPP for vista beta build 5384 the
documentation said it will stop working on the 30th of june 2007
But I've also read somewhere that RC1 will stop working in may 2007
which is it june or may?
and if it is may why has it been cut short by a month ?

Re: When does vista stop working ??

Hi Will,

Evaluation versions "technically" become invalid on the release date of the
final code. By May of 2007, Vista will have gone RTM and all pre-release
versions become obsolete and should no longer be used. The date chosen is
arbitrary, but designed to be beyond the RTM date and allows for time to
decide whether to purchase and install the final code (which may or may not
support an upgrade from the interim builds).

Microsoft has made no announcement about what accommodations (if any) will
be offered to beta testers. They have steadfastly stated that there may be
none whatsoever. I would not count on any kind of discount or free copy
being offered.

Microsoft has also said that any beta or RC version might not be able to be
updated with the RTM version. So I would not count on that working either.
